What kind of wood is the 200-pound yoke that holds the 2080 pound bell that is on display at 520 chestnut street in philadelphia?

The 200 pound yoke is supposedly built out of American Elm and is the original one that suspended the Liberty Bell in Philadelphia when it was made. It is found in Independence Mall and the entrance is free of charge if you want to see this wonderful huge bell.
